Origins- Croatia. Primitivo originally comes from an indigenous Croatian grape called crljenak kaštelansk (Kjell-nak Cas-tell-lansky)- try and pronounce that after your second glass. Before emerging as a single varietal, it was mainly used as a blending grape to increase the overall alcohol content.
